**Q: Why did my request get a 429 from the Tollgate gateway?**

Tollgate enforces per-service token buckets: 200 requests/minute default, bursts up to 50. Limits are keyed on the calling service identity, not IP. If you're reviewing code that retries on 429, check it honors the Retry-After header and backs off exponentially — hammering the gateway triggers a temporary ban. Custom limits require a quota entry in the gateway config repo, approved by the platform team. For quota increases or disputes, email the gateway owners at the address below.

escalation mailbox, fahaf-bajep: druael@lumiccorp.internal

Step 4: Enable the contrast audit module in Tintrell. After the Quillhaven design tokens are synced, every customer-facing theme is scanned nightly, and failures below the minimum ratio are logged to the Marrowgate queue. Support agents should not override individual findings; instead, flag them for the accessibility guild's weekly triage. Before the first scan runs, make sure the audit service starts with the following configuration values.

service settings:
ralael:
  pin: 7453
  tenant: zorath
  seal: seal_087806e4
  metrics_host: metrics.ralael.paliqworks.example
  standby_team: fraath
  escalation: praok-istiel
  nonce: 10e083

// Fonts vendored from the Quillcast foundry bundle.
// Do NOT fetch at build time — the old CDN pull broke
// reproducibility and annoyed legal. Update by replacing
// the tarball in assets/fonts and bumping this constant.
// License file must ship alongside. Current bundle is
// verified against the trace token below.

session token of tafof-bajog = htk3_0bb